As for nuts and dried fruits, the document proposes changes to the following maximum residue levels (MRL):
- The MRL for difenoconazole in peanuts is increased from 0.05 ppm to 0.1 ppm.
- The MRL for folpet in cranberry is lowered from 20 ppm to 0.01 ppm and in raisin is increased from 0.01 ppm to 40 ppm.
- The MRL for mepiquat chloride in apricot, prune, cranberry, date, pecan, almond, walnut and other nuts is lowered from 2 ppm to 0.01 ppm
The deadline for comments is February 16, 2018.
